    "Your PC has a driver or service that isn't ready for this version of Windows 10. No action is needed. Windows Update will offer this version of Windows 10 automatically once the issue has been resolved."

    Consider yourself lucky that it didn't install and mess up the machine. Wait like everybody else with this issue for the next major update and hope that it installs without messing up your machine. You will still get extended maintenance updates for the version of Win10 that it's runnin g right now. Jack E/NJ

    If you have an external USB device, SD memory card or UFS card attached when installing Windows 10, version 1903, you may get an error message stating "This PC can't be upgraded to Windows 10."

    1809 is the current version of choice. 1903 isn't yet ready for every machine. And you should always wait a couple months after a version is released before you install it so the bugs will be fixed. Insiders don't always catch everything but millions of end users will.
